Sugars: Simple vs. Complex

When talking about carbohydrates, it's crucial to grasp the distinction between simple and complex types. Simple carbohydrates, also known as sugars, are fast absorbed by the system, providing a brief boost in fuel. Complex carbohydrates, on the other hand, include longer sequences of molecules, taking longer to break down and providing a more lasting amount of energy.

Fueling for Peak Performance

Carbohydrate loading is a dietary strategy athletes utilize to maximize their energy reserves before strenuous physical events. By elevating carbohydrate intake in the days leading up to competition, athletes hope to enhance their performance. This process requires a gradual boost in carb consumption while decreasing other macronutrients like fat.

  • A common strategy involves a period of typical carbohydrate intake followed by a higher carb phase in the days prior to competition.
  • Numerous factors influence the best loading protocol, including the duration and demand of the event, as well as individual athlete requirements.
